GBilawsky Posted July 30, 2013 Posted July 30, 2013 (edited) I own S1 number 53 of 56 with approximately 2,000 Miles on it. Built in 2004. Have complete build records from original owner. Two sets of wheels and tires...the original silver set with less than 500 miles on them, and a set of black RAYS forged aluminum wheels with Falken Azenis tires. Pictures show both. Also includes a cotton cover. There are very small and minor rock chips on the lower front edges rear fenders (all 7s get them), otherwise the body is perfect. I have the top assembly, although I have never taken it out of the box. It is titled in my home state of Texas as a 1965 Lotus Seven and is free and clear and in my possession. GBilawsky Posted August 4, 2013 Author Posted August 4, 2013 (edited) The rear storage is lockable. You might be able to fit a very small space saver spare in there...I haven't tried. The handling was "dissed" by one anonymous guy in an autocross video on the net. There was no basis for his comments or reference provided of his credentials to justify his comment on the car. Frankly, it sounded like someone with a inherent bias (kind of like the lifelong Ford vs Chevy feud). And, there is no information provided as to the tires, set-up, or skill of the driver mentioned. If you search the forum, you will see that I also owned a Westfield Seven previously. I don't want to start a feud here, but the S1 is a much better handling car when set up properly. Naturally, as with any car, you have to be willing to invest the time in setting it up (ride height, corner balance, alignment, spring rates, damping settings, etc.). I was pleased when I made the switch. Edited August 4, 2013 by GBilawsky
